Pogs Boost Ahead Of Weekend

6 January 2014

Mathias Pogba could get some game time against Vis in Senior Cup

Crewe Alexandra could be handed a major boost ahead of this weekend’s trip to Rotherham United with the news that last season’s leading scorer Mathias Pogba is expected to play some part in tomorrow’s Cheshire Senior Cup tie against Northwich Victoria at Flixton.


Pogba has not featured for the club since sustaining a serious knee injury against Manchester United in pre-season. The Guinean International had to undergo surgery and months of rehab but now he is set to give Steve Davis a major boost in the second half of the season.


Steve Davis was going to name Pogba on the substitutes’ bench for our New Years’ Day fixture against Carlisle United, but chose not to at the eleventh hour in the club’s 2-1 win.


Steve told the club’s official web-site: “I was going to include Mathias in the squad but I felt it was unfair on him if we would have needed him after five minutes. I decided to give him more time but we have arranged the Cheshire Senior Cup game and he may play some part in that.”


The club’s cup-tie against Northwich Vics will be taking place on Tuesday 7thJanuary with a 7.45pm kick. Tickets are priced at £7 for adults, £5 for concessions and £2 for juniors.
